VNA Alliance is a community-based, non-profit, Medicare certified home health agency based in Meadville, PA. VNA Alliance currently serves Crawford, Mercer, and portions of Venango county and offers skilled nursing, palliative care, and therapy services. In addition to the mentioned, VNA Alliance offers additional medical services and implemented a Safe at Home program that is a clinical pathway to optimize outcomes in the acute care and home health care setting. POSITION SUMMARY

The LPN works under the guidance of the RN as a member of a team to give direct nursing care to patients with the policy of VNA Alliance. The activities of the LPN are based on the employee’s education, preparation and experience
RESPONSIBLE TO
Clinical Supervisor
Clinical Manager
QUALIFICATIONS
  • Graduate of state-approved school with course in pharmacology
  • Current license in the State of Pennsylvania
  • Minimum of two [2] years experience in patient care
  • Reliable, independent means of transportation to make home visits
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Clinical Skills
A. Implements and evaluates all skilled and technical patient care activities designed by the admitting and or primary RN
B. Implements the nursing care plan under the direction of the RN
C. See Medication Administration Policy
D. Performs specific treatments as ordered by the physician under the supervision of the RN
E. Participates in patient/family teaching activities
Documentation
A. All documentation must be submitted by 9:00 am on the day following the last day of the month
B. Updates the medication sheets on an ongoing basis
C. Addresses all areas of the skilled nurses note at each visit
D. Updates clinical information on primary assigned patients at each visit
E. If patient complains of pain, completes a comprehensive pain assessment
F. Completes insurance authorization requests and provides the information to the person responsible for insurance authorizations in a timely manner
G. Documents all communications on the MD/care coordination form
Communication

A. Reports any changes in the patient’s condition to the supervising RN
B. Interacts with field staff, patients, families, physicians, other health disciplines, agencies, insurance companies, hospitals, labs, employers, government agencies and representatives as necessary
C. Adheres to all policies set forth in the Nurse Practice Act to maintain safe clinical practice
D. Maintains confidentiality of patient information
E. Coordinates physician ordered patient care activities with the Care Coordinator.
Professional Standards

A. Protects patient privacy and confidentiality by being discreet and professional in sharing
information on a need to know basis
B. Adheres to all policies set forth in the Nurse Practice Act and maintains a professional standard of
conduct, projecting a positive image of the agency
C. Complies with infection control and safety policies and procedures
D. Serves as a role model for all staff
E. Adheres to all policies and practices of the agency to maintain established Standards of Care
Professional Development

A. Attends a minimum of one continuing education seminar annually related to clinical and/or
regulatory issues
B. Seeks clinical collaboration in new and/or unfamiliar care areas
C. Participates in staff meetings, care conferences, education training and the OBQI program as appropriate
